Latest Patents

One of his latest inventions is the "Front-stage voltage-adjustment inverter." This invention discloses a front-stage voltage-adjustment inverter that includes a front-stage voltage-adjustment unit, a duty cycle modulation unit, a half-bridge driving unit, and a transformer unit. The front-stage voltage-adjustment unit receives input power, a dimming signal, and a feedback signal. It varies the voltage of the input power according to the dimming signal and performs feedback adjustments based on the feedback signal. Importantly, the cycle signal generated by the duty cycle modulation unit remains constant, allowing the half-bridge driving unit to operate in a zero-voltage switching state. This innovation reduces switching loss and extends the service life of loads and electronic components.

Another significant patent is the "Inverter with adjustable resonance gain." This invention comprises a PWM unit, a switch unit, a resonance unit, a transformer, a feedback unit, and a frequency control unit. The switch unit draws DC power from a power source, while the PWM unit generates a working cycle signal to drive the switch unit, converting DC power into pulse power. The resonance unit then transforms this pulse power into driving power for the transformer, which outputs the final power. Notably, when the resonance unit operates at a starting frequency and a working frequency above the starting voltage, it produces a starting voltage gain and a working voltage gain. The starting voltage gain is larger, enabling the output power to initiate lamp tube sets smoothly.
